Video Output

If you used S-Video or Component video connections as described on pages

11-12, set the VIDEO OUTPUT to S-VIDEO to YCBCR (for Component Video) by following the steps below.You only need one video connection between the TV and the DVD Player.You can not use S-Video and Component Video at the same time.

If you used the yellow VIDEO (VIDEO OUT) jack on the Player to connect the Player to the TV, you do not need to adjust the VIDEO OUTPUT setting.

1 Press SYSTEM MENU.

2 Press 4 repeatedly to select SETUP VIDEO OUTPUT, then press OK.

3 Press 4 to select VIDEO OUTPUT, then press 2.

Press 3 or 4 to select S-VIDEO or YCBCR, then press OK.

Choose S-VIDEO if you connected the Player’s S-VIDEO (VIDEO OUT)

4 jack to the TV’s S-Video In jack as described on page 11. Choose YCBCR if

you connected the Player’s YCBCR (VIDEO OUT) jacks to your TV’s

Component Video In jacks as described on page 12.

Video Mode

Just as you can adjust your picture on your TV, you can adjust some picture elements at the DVD Player. Choose a picture setting that best displays the Disc you are playing.This feature is known as Smart Picture or Video Mode and can be adjusted by following the steps below.

1 Press SYSTEM MENU.

2 Press 4 repeatedly to select SETUP VIDEO OUTPUT, then press OK.

3 Press 4 repeatedly to select VIDEO MODE, then press 2.

Press 3 or 4 to select BRIGHT, STANDARD, SOFT, or

4 PERSONAL, then press OK.
